Соска997
26.01.2020 07:45

Перед отправкой Терминатора Т-800 в для Джона Коннора (события 2 части) обнаружилось, что при анализе текстовых документов, OCR-модуль машины допускает ошибки при чтении символов в записи моделей терминаторов. Времени на повторное обучение нейронной сети нет, поэтому было принято решение написать hot-fix на символы “T”, “0”, “1”, “8” и “-“. При чтении Терминатор каждый символ переводит в матрицу 10 на 10 точек, где 1 означает наличие заполнения, а 0 – отсутствие. Символы распознаются следующим образом:

“T” - Два прямоугольника лежащих друг на друге, левая граница верхнего прямоугольника левее нижнего, правая граница верхнего прямоугольника правее нижнего.

“0” - Заполненный прямоугольник с прямоугольным вырезом внутри, границы выреза не лежат на сторонах внешнего прямоугольника.

“8” - Заполненный прямоугольник с 2мя прямоугольными вырезами внутри, границы вырезов не лежат на сторонах внешнего прямоугольника, границы вырезов не пересекаются, нижняя граница одного выреза выше другого.

“1” - Заполненный прямоугольник, ширина прямоугольника строго меньше его длины.

“-“ - Заполненный прямоугольник, ширина прямоугольника строго больше его длины.

Необходимо, чтоб остальные комбинации интерпретировались символом “Х”.

Напишите программу для решения поставленной задачи.

На вход программе подается 10 строк состоящих из 10 символов “0” или “1”. Программа должна выводить один из символов “T”, “0”, “1”, “8”, “-“ или “X”.

Sample Input:

0000000000
0001110000
0001010000
0001010000
0001110000
0001110000
0001010000
0001010000
0001110000
0000000000
Sample Output:

8
У меня нет даже идей,как это решить. Буду рада любой

Нажмите на рекламу ниже и сразу увидите ответ
Популярные вопросы:
Ответ:
svetik10987
28.10.2021 13:58

1. не заходить на вредные ссылки

не переходить на сайты на которые ругается антивирус

не скачивать подозрительные файлы с сайтов

не писать гадости в интернете

2. мальчик неправильно сидит за столом и неправильно мользуется компьютером

ноги должны на 90 градусов стоять на полу, глаза должны быть на растоянии не меньше 50 см от экрана, спина должна находиться на спинке, чтобы сохранять осанку

ВРЕДНО долго сидеть в интернете, слушать громко музыку, ненормативно общаться

НЕЙТРАЛЬНО

ПОЛЕЗНО находиться на сайтах развивающие реакцию

не ну я хз че написать так что третье сам подумай))

0,0(0 оценок)
Ответ:
влад2133
31.05.2023 00:31

ответ - 6 вариантов

Объяснение:

Решение данной задачи удобно представить в виде дерева. Возьмём за корневую вершину произвольную току О., Таня может взять из коробки один из трёх шариков. Обозначим их буквами Ж, З и К. На схеме это соответствует трём ветвям, исходящим из точки О. Первый уровень в нашей задаче – это выбор Тани.

Теперь мы будем строить второй уровень графа. Второй уровень – это выбор Никиты.

Если Таня взяла жёлтый шарик, то Никита может взять зелёный или красный.  Если же Таня взяла зелёный шарик, то Никита может взять жёлтый или красный. Аналогично, если Таня взяла красный шарик, то Никита может взять жёлтый или зелёный.

Осталось построить третий уровень, который отображает выбор Маши. Маша в каждом случае может взять оставшийся шарик. То есть если Таня взяла жёлтый шарик, а Никита зелёный, то Таня возьмёт красный шарик. Следующий вариант: если Таня взяла жёлтый шарик, а Никита Красный, Маша возьмёт зелёный шарик. И так далее мы достраиваем оставшиеся ветви.

Выпишем все пути от вершин первого уровня к вершине третьего. Каждый из выписанных путей определяет один из вариантов вытягивания шестиклассниками шариков из коробки. Так как других путей нет, то искомое число вариантов – 6.

0,0(0 оценок)
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ота